随机码 abcD

package com.fqs.demo;

import java.util.Random;

public class Ma {
    public static void main(String[] args) {
        //随机码abcd
        //(char)97=a (char)65=A  65到90 ,97到122  中间6个数是不合规的
        //1.随机数
        Random sj=new Random();
        
        
        
        //2.合规矩的int  number放到字符串ma中;不合规矩int number加6 放到ma中
        String ma="";
        for(int i=0;i<4;i++) {
            int number=sj.nextInt(58)+65;//max-min+1  +min
            if(number>90 && number<97) {
                number+=6;
            }
            ma+=(char)number;
        }//结束for 循环
        System.out.println("ma:"+ma);
        
    }


}

 

posted @ 2023-02-01 20:47  胖豆芽  阅读(97)  评论(0编辑  收藏  举报